In-Person Piano Lessons

In the midst of this global pandemic, there are precautions that the CDC and Broward County Authorities are requiring to ensure the safety of the people. Online lessons are available to all students; however, if in-person music lessons are preferred, please review the following information:

Safety Precautions

Lessons will be spaced a few minutes apart between families to allow enough time to disinfect surfaces, such as the piano, door knobs, and restroom. The piano area has been rearranged to provide 6’ distance between the student and teacher. Teacher is able to demonstrate necessary skills on a separate instrument. An Air Purifier is also used before, during and after the sessions.

Masks are optional at this time. Students will be asked to remove shoes at the door and to wash hands prior to the lesson. Hand sanitizer will also be available by the instrument, if necessary. 

Any students who are feeling under the weather (headache, sniffles, etc.) will need to contact Expressive Keys to complete the piano lesson online instead of in person. If any student has been exposed to COVID-19, they may not be permitted to attend in-person lessons until their doctor has given permission.

If the student would like to mix between in-person and online lessons, the parent and teacher will create a schedule to prevent any misunderstanding.
